Things To Do
in Taşova

Taşova is a small town in Amasya Province along the Yeşilırmak River, offering scenic riverfront views and a calm, traditional atmosphere. The town blends rural Turkish life with historical streets and modest Ottoman-era architecture. It is surrounded by rolling hills and farmland, making it a good base for nature walks and easy day trips.

Visitors can enjoy hearty local meals, tea culture, and genuine hospitality in a relaxed, neighborhood feel.

Culinary Guide

Food in Taşova

Taşova’s cuisine reflects a mix of Black Sea and inland Turkish flavors, focusing on hearty meats, dairy, legumes, and fresh produce. Expect flavorful stews, grilled dishes, yogurt-based sauces, and simple breads to accompany meals. Tea houses and small cafés are central to social life, offering a welcoming place to rest and chat with locals.

Climate Guide

Weather

The climate is a mix of continental and Black Sea influences. Summers are warm to hot with dry spells; winters are cold with the possibility of snow. Spring and autumn are mild, with comfortable temperatures and occasional rain. Rain is fairly evenly distributed throughout the year, so a light rain jacket can be handy.

How to Behave

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ior

Hospitality and greetings

A warm handshake or nod is common; address people respectfully with proper titles. When entering homes or mosques, remove shoes if asked and dress modestly.

Eating and conversation

Conversation is valued; avoid overtalking about sensitive topics in initial meetings. Wait for everyone to be served before starting to eat in many social settings.

Safety Guide

Safety

Taşova is generally peaceful with low crime. Standard travel safety applies: keep valuables secure in crowded areas, be cautious when walking at night in poorly lit spots, and use licensed taxis. Road conditions can vary in rural areas, so drive carefully in winter or after rain.

Tipping in Taşova

Ensure a smooth experience

Tipping Etiquette

In restaurants, a tip of about 5-10% is customary if service is not included. Small tips for hotel staff and guides are appreciated but not mandatory. Carry some cash for small vendors who may not accept cards.

Transportation

Traffic

Traffic is usually light in the town center, with occasional congestion around market days. Public minibuses (dolmuş) and taxis are common ways to get around; longer trips typically use intercity buses or private car rental. Roads to surrounding villages are generally good but can be narrow.

Health & Medical

Healthcare

Basic healthcare is available in Taşova through local clinics, with larger medical centers and hospitals in the provincial capital Amasya and in nearby towns. Pharmacists are common and can advise on minor ailments. Carry any essential medications and travel insurance details.
